EPL: ‘I can’t wait’, Arsenal’s Madueke relishes clash with former club Chelsea

By Emmanuel OkogbaArsenal winger Noni Madueke says he is eagerly anticipating this weekend’s Premier League showdown with his former club Chelsea, describing the fixture as a meeting between “two top teams.”Madueke, who joined Arsenal after coming through Chelsea’s academy system, spoke to TNT Sports following the Gunners’ 3–1 victory over Bayern Munich in the Champions League.
